Default Moving forward with dignity

I agree with Obama?s policy of moving forward and not looking back in the spirit of vindictiveness..

However, G.W. Bush?s public admission of knowing of and giving (legal advice) clearance to torture practices does force Barrack?s hand to uphold the law against war crimes. We the people cannot hold a moral authority around the globe or have faith in the Constitution if he looks past torture and illegal surveillance by the U.S. government on it?s own people. If President Obama chooses to give these crimes a free pass the charge will move from W?s plate to his in the eyes of the world.

Our new president will not be able to face this nation nor will Secretary of State Elect Hilary Clinton be able to face world leaders with this stain on our country?s record. History will remember those who committed war crimes and violated the Constitution as well as those who saw it and gave it a free pass.
